description Alaska Cannery Fire. ALASKA CANNERY FIRE Ketchikan, Alaska, July 30.—(/P)— Chimney sparks causing a fire on the roof destroyed the messhouse of the Libby, McNeil and Libby cannery at Klawock on the west coast today. Three men residing in the messhouse escaped uninjured. The loss was estimated at $3,000 by owners.
